Scene 1
(Venice, Italy – 314 Rue de Paris – 1190 A.D.)
(Enter Aridoga, slowly approaching the desk)
ARIDOGA
Excuse me.
RECEPTIONIST
Yes?
ARIDOGA
I heard that…um….well…I’m not quite sure how….
RECEPTIONIST
Comon! Spit it out!
ARIDOGA
Well, I heard that there was (his voice lowers) an assassin for hire…
RECEPTIONIST
I’m sorry sir but I haven’t the slightest clue what you’re talking about, and please get out before I call the guards.
ARIDOGA
But….I was told….and I have the money…. (he looks nervously around)
RECEPTIONIST
Money? You have money?
ARIDOGA
Yes! Yes! I have a lot of money! Yes, yes lots of money…lots of money….
RECEPTIONIST
Well, then why didn’t you say so? Right this way.
(The receptionist points to the door in the back-left corner. Aridoga hurries over and cautiously opens the door.)
FAHREED
Yes Andah?
ARIDOGA
Erm….excuse me sir…
FAHREED
Oh? You aren’t Andah? What do you want?
ARIDOGA
Well you see….I was hoping that you could… you know…
FAHREED
What? Kill someone? Kidnap someone? Burn a building down? I can do many things. What do you want?!
ARIDOGA
Just someone dead, sir. That is all.
